自己转换吧,接收到的就是char啊

解决方案 »

  1.   

    try{
    int i=Integer.paraseInt(new BufferedReader(new InputStreamReader(System.in)));
    //.............
    }
    catch(Exception e)
    {
    e.printStackTrace();
    }
    finally{
    //.............
    }
      

  2.   

    Integer.paraseInt在import语句中还要写什么吗,我编译好像通不过
    GetInteger.java:13: cannot resolve symbol
    symbol  : method paraseInt (java.io.BufferedReader)
    location: class java.lang.Integer
                            int i = Integer.paraseInt(new BufferedReader(new InputSt
    reamReader(System.in)));
                                           ^
      

  3.   

    如同搂上,或者干脆写:import java.io.*;
      

  4.   

    import java.io.*;public class Test {    public static void main(String[] args) throws Exception {
            B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
            int a = Integer.parseInt(reader.readLine());
            int b = Integer.parseInt(reader.readLine());
            System.out.println("a = " + a + ", b = " + b);
        }}